Parables and Accounts That Teach Eternal Truths


Study the following parables and accounts along with the accompanying commentary from the institute student manual. Describe in writing what you feel is the major principle the Lord wants us to understand from each of the parables:

  1. Luke 16:1-12, the parable of the unjust steward.

The saints of God should prepare for their own eternal salvation.

  1. Luke 16:19-31 the parable of the rich man and Lazarus.

Between the time of the crucifixion of Christ and the Resurrection, the Savior went to the spirit world to teach the gospel. In that visit he bridged the gap between spirit paradise and spirit prison.


  1. Luke 17:11-19 the ten lepers.

The leper who thanked the Savior was a Samaritan showing that all men are accepted unto the Lord


  1. Luke 18:1-8 the parable of the unjust judge

God does not work as man works, God who is just and merciful will hear and answer our prayers.


  1. Luke 18:9-14 the parable of the Pharisee and the publican.

Self Righteousness will not save us, he that humble himself will be exalted.
